Allelopathy Field Research Methods. 1. Crops-weeds interactions

Qasem Jamal R.

Department of Plant Protection, Faculty of Agriculture, University of Jordan, Amman, Jordan E-Mail address: jrqasem@ju.edu.jo

Online published on 7 November, 2012.

Abstract

Allelopathy techniques usually used under field conditions, may help in understanding and identifying allelopathic species and their harmful influences on other species are presented and discussed. New suggested technology enables the students and researchers to better understand the allelopathy mechanism in field are also included and explained. Suggested methods and presented techniques will help in separating the allelopathy from competition and allow better understanding of differences and similarities between both components of plants interference in nature. Advantages and weaknesses of each technique are mentioned, steps to overcome any problems in implementing each method are also provided and precautions are given where necessary. Alternatives to each technique that enable the researchers to confirm results obtained are also given.
